What is a Looker job?

A Looker job typically involves working with Looker, a business intelligence (BI) and data visualization platform. Professionals in this role use Looker to analyze data, create reports, build dashboards, and help organizations make data-driven decisions. They often work with SQL, LookML (Looker’s modeling language), and various data sources to develop insights. Common job titles include Looker Developer, Looker Analyst, and Looker Administrator. Responsibilities may also include optimizing queries, managing user permissions, and ensuring data accuracy.

What does a typical day look like for someone working as a Looker specialist?

A typical day for a Looker specialist consists of gathering business requirements, building or maintaining data models in LookML, and generating insightful dashboards and reports for various departments. You'll frequently collaborate with business stakeholders to understand their data needs and translate them into actionable analytics solutions. Troubleshooting data discrepancies, optimizing queries for performance, and documenting processes are also common tasks. You may attend meetings with product, marketing, or finance teams to provide data-driven insights, making this a highly interactive and impactful role.

Job Description

Motorola Solutions is "solving for safer" by building a sophisticated ecosystem of mission-critical communications, AI-powered video, and command center data. To support this vision, the Core Platform & Services (CPS) Applications team is seeking a Product Manager focused on Business Intelligence and Operational Analytics. This role is pivotal in transforming raw platform data into actionable insights, building the dashboards and analytical frameworks that allow internal leaders to monitor adoption, optimize costs, and drive strategic growth across the MSI portfolio.

Job Responsibilities

  • Define BI Strategy: Lead the roadmap for internal business intelligence, identifying the key performance indicators (KPIs) and operational metrics required by leadership to evaluate the health of the CPS ecosystem.

  • Build & Manage Dashboards: Design, develop, and maintain high-impact BI dashboards that provide real-time visibility into application adoption, service utilization, and centralized cost management.

  • Operational Analytics: Analyze complex datasets across hardware, software, and cloud services to identify trends, bottlenecks, and opportunities for operational efficiency.

  • Executive Interfacing: Act as the "voice of the data" for MSI executives, translating technical telemetry into business narratives that showcase the value proposition and progress of the CPS team.

  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ner with Engineering, Finance, and Product teams to ensure data integrity and to automate the collection of metrics from various common services like Unified ID and AMS.

  • Data-Driven Roadmap Support: Use internal usage data and market trends to prioritize feature backlogs and influence the broader product strategy.

Qualifications:

Experience: At least 5 years in Product Management with a heavy emphasis on Data Analytics, BI, or Business Operations, plus 5 years of industry experience.

Technical Proficiency: Strong expertise in BI tools (e.g., Tableau, PowerBI, or Looker) and experience working with data sourced from cloud infrastructure, Kubernetes, and enterprise integrations.

Analytical Rigor: Demonstrated success in translating raw operational data into executive-level insights and strategic recommendations.

Communication: Polished presentation skills with the ability to explain complex data trends to non-technical internal stakeholders.

Education: Bachelor's degree required; an MBA or a degree in Data Science/Analytics is a significant plus.

Collaborative Mindset: A natural consensus builder who can work across procurement, engineering, and sales to unify disparate data sources into a single "source of truth."
